The time for kindergarten registration for the 2010-2011 school year is upon us. The summer registration date is Wednesday, August 11th from 9:00 a.m. until 12:00 p.m.   Students must be 5 years old by September 1st, 2010 in order to enroll in kindergarten.  Parents and/or guardians must bring an official copy of their child’s birth certificate (not a hospital or church record) and three proofs of address which should include a driver’s license, current utility bills and/or change of address form from the post office.  Leases are not accepted.  In addition to these documents, parents should have all emergency contact information including work phone numbers, your doctor's name and phone number as well as the names and phone numbers of two additional emergency contacts.  Medical, dental and vision forms will be distributed at the time of registration for completion by the first day of school.  If you cannot come on the 11th, you can still register your child on September 1st, 2nd, or 3rd between 9:00 a.m. and 3:00 p.m.  If you have any questions or would like to schedule an appointment, please call the main office at 773-534-5150.  We look forward to seeing you in August.
